Posing Beauty in African American Culture
Posing Beauty explores the contested ways in which African and African American beauty have been represented in historical and contemporary contexts through a diverse range of media including photography, video, fashion and advertising. This exhibit challenges the relationship between beauty and art by examining the representation of beauty and different attitudes about aesthetics through the themes […]

Procurement 102 – Service Contracts
Procurement 102 – Service Contracts
Course Description: Procurement 102 is an introduction to working with Contracts for Services – learn what a good Statements of Work is, who can sign the agreement, legal requirements that Procurement reviews for and tips for successful contract management. This class is for UF staff and faculty who need to purchase services.
